These are the three main reasons a card could be cancelled: Payments on the card are not made. The credit card is not used (this is the most common scenario for HELPS clients). The credit card company or bank checks a credit rating and sees other problems.
If you still want to cancel your credit card after reviewing your options, follow our step-by-step guide. Pay off any remaining balance. Pay off your credit card balance in full prior to canceling your card. Redeem any rewards. Call your bank. Send a cancellation letter. Check your credit report. Destroy your old card.
When you close a credit card, youll no longer be able to use it. Youre still responsible for making payments on the outstanding balance of the card. Depending on the type of rewards earned from the card, you may lose access to them. Its important to consider your rewards before closing an account.
You can tell the card issuer by phone, email or letter. Your card issuer has no right to insist that you ask the company taking the payment first. They have to stop the payments if you ask them to. If you ask to stop a payment, the card issuer should investigate each case on its own merit.
Will closing a card damage my credit history? Not really. A closed account will remain on your reports for up to seven years (if negative) or around 10 years (if positive). As long as the account is on your reports, it will be factored into the average age of your credit.
While you should contact the customer service team and ask them to cancel the application, know that they may not be able to if a decision has already been made. If you want to cancel a credit card application that has already been approved, youll likely have to close the account.
You can only cancel a credit card application if the application hasnt been processed yet. So if you havent been approved for the credit card yet and want to cancel your application, youll need to contact the credit card issuers customer service representatives right away.
As soon as you realize you need to cancel your credit card application, assuming it isnt too late, call the credit issuers customer service line. You will need to talk to a representative and ask them to cancel your application.
